Understanding Residential Bin Rental
What is Residential Bin Rental?
Residential bin rental is a service that provides homeowners with containers (or bins) to dispose of various types of waste efficiently. This service is particularly useful during home renovations, large cleanouts, or seasonal yard work. With a rental bin, individuals can manage their waste without the hassle of multiple trips to the landfill. Instead of overstuffing garbage bags or cluttering your yard, a residential bin offers a designated space for waste collection. residential bin rental is a straightforward way to keep your home and surroundings tidy and compliant with local regulations.

How Residential Bin Rental Works
The process of renting a residential bin is typically simple and user-friendly. Customers start by selecting an appropriate bin size based on their waste volume. Upon agreeing on a rental period, the company delivers the bin to the specified location. Once the bin is filled, the customer can call for a pickup, and the rental company handles the disposal. This seamless system enables easy waste management, reducing the stress and mess of self-disposal. Furthermore, many providers ensure that waste is sorted and recycled correctly, contributing positively to environmental efforts.
Types of Residential Bin Rental Services
Standard Bin Sizes
Residential bin rental services typically offer a range of standard bin sizes to accommodate different project needs. Common sizes include:
- 10-yard bins: Ideal for small cleanup projects, such as garage or attic cleanouts.
- 20-yard bins: Suitable for moderate projects, including renovations or larger decluttering efforts.
- 30-yard bins: Perfect for substantial renovations, construction debris, or major landscaping jobs.
Selecting the correct size is crucial; opting for a bin that’s too small can lead to overflow and additional rental fees, while a bin that’s too large may be unnecessary and costly.
Specialty Bins for Specific Waste
In addition to standard sizes, many providers offer specialty bins for distinct waste types. For example, there are bins designated for hazardous materials, e-waste, or construction debris. These specialty bins ensure that waste is handled correctly and complies with environmental regulations. Homeowners undertaking specific projects, such as remodeling or screen replacement, benefit from tailored rental options, making disposal straightforward and compliant.

Understanding Pricing Structures
Pricing is a crucial factor in selecting a bin rental service. Understand the fee structure; some companies may use flat rates, while others might charge based on weight or volume. Clarify details regarding delivery charges, additional fees for extended rental periods, and penalties for exceeding weight limits. A transparent clear pricing model helps avoid surprises at the end of your project and assists in budgeting effectively.
FAQs about Residential Bin Rental
What types of waste can I dispose of in residential bins?
You can typically dispose of household debris, furniture, yard waste, and certain construction materials. Check with your provider for a list of prohibited items.
How long can I rent a bin for?
Rental periods vary by provider. Most offer options ranging from a few days to several weeks, depending on project needs.
Are there weight limits for the bins?
Yes, each bin has a weight limit that depends on its size. Exceeding this limit may incur additional charges, so if in doubt, check with your provider for specifics.
